Перейти к содержимому


Дублировать Ссылку На Корзину


  • Авторизуйтесь для ответа в теме
Сообщений в теме: 4

#1 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 21 Май 2017 - 01:02

Доброго времени суток!
Подскажите пожалуйста как мне дублировать корзину на полосу динамического поиска как на картинке?

SL-103567

Прикрепленные изображения

  • Дублировать корзину.jpg


#2 Firefly

Firefly

    Активный участник

  • Модераторы
  • 3 810 сообщений

Отправлено 21 Май 2017 - 11:45

Просмотр сообщенияalpha-me (21 Май 2017 - 01:02) писал:

Доброго времени суток!
Подскажите пожалуйста как мне дублировать корзину на полосу динамического поиска как на картинке?

SL-103567

Здравствуйте.
В шаблоне style.css код:
.header_bar h1 {margin-left: 300px;margin-right: 180px;top: 14px;position: relative;color: #fff;}
.header_bar .cart_block {float: right;top: 14px;position: relative;}
.header_bar #search {position: relative; width: auto;right: 0;top: 0;margin: 0 0 0 300px;}
.header_bar #search input {margin-top: 20px !important;}
.header_bar #search input[type="search"] {width: 100%;height: 40px;border: none;outline: none;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
.ie .header_bar #search input[type="search"]{width: 98%; height: 30px;}
.header_bar #search input[type="text"]{*width: 852px; *height: 28px;*padding-top: 7px;}
.header_bar #search input[type="submit"] {position:absolute; right: 0;border: solid 2px #ff0000;height: 40px;}

Заменил на:
.header_bar h1 {margin-left: 300px;margin-right: 180px;top: 14px;position: relative;color: #fff;}
.header_bar .cart_block {float: right;top: 14px;position: relative;}
.top-cart {top:20px !important;}
.header_bar #search {position: relative; width: auto;right: 0;top: 0;margin: 0 0 0 300px;}
.header_bar #search input {margin-top: 20px !important;}
.header_bar #search input[type="search"] {width: 80%;height: 40px;border: none;outline: none;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
.ie .header_bar #search input[type="search"]{width: 98%; height: 30px;}
.header_bar #search input[type="text"]{*width: 852px; *height: 28px;*padding-top: 7px;}
.header_bar #search input[type="submit"] {position:absolute; right: 17%;border: solid 2px #ff0000;height: 40px;}

А так же добавил код корзины в шаблон HTML:
		 <!-- Корзина -->
		 <div class="shopping_cart_block top-cart">
		 <a href="{CART_URL}" class="shopping_cart" title="Просмотреть корзину">
			 {% IFNOT cart_count_empty %}
			 <span id="cart-total">
				 {CART_COUNT_TOTAL}
			 </span>
			 {% ENDIF %}
		 </a>
		
		 {% IFNOT cart_count_empty %}
			 <div id="shopping_cart_mini" class="hidden-phone hidden-tablet">
		 <div class="inner-wrapper">
		 <table class="table_style">
		 <tbody>
					 {% FOR cart_items %}
			 <tr class="item">
			 <td class="t_right v_align_top">{cart_items.ORDER_LINE_QUANTITY}&nbsp;x&nbsp;</td>
			 <td class="v_align_top"><a href="{cart_items.GOODS_URL}">{cart_items.GOODS_NAME}</a></td>
			 </tr>
			 {% ENDFOR %}
		 </tbody>
		 </table>
		 <div class="wrapper">
		 <a class="button" title="Просмотр корзины" href="{CART_URL}">В корзину</a>
		 <a class="button" title="Оформление заказа" href="{ORDER_STAGE_CONTACTS_URL}">Оформить</a>
		 </div>
		 </div>
		 </div>
		 {% ENDIF %}
		 </div>

Проверьте результат, пожалуйста

#3 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 24 Май 2017 - 23:34

Просмотр сообщенияFirefly (21 Май 2017 - 11:45) писал:

Здравствуйте.
В шаблоне style.css код:
.header_bar h1 {margin-left: 300px;margin-right: 180px;top: 14px;position: relative;color: #fff;}
.header_bar .cart_block {float: right;top: 14px;position: relative;}
.header_bar #search {position: relative; width: auto;right: 0;top: 0;margin: 0 0 0 300px;}
.header_bar #search input {margin-top: 20px !important;}
.header_bar #search input[type="search"] {width: 100%;height: 40px;border: none;outline: none;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
.ie .header_bar #search input[type="search"]{width: 98%; height: 30px;}
.header_bar #search input[type="text"]{*width: 852px; *height: 28px;*padding-top: 7px;}
.header_bar #search input[type="submit"] {position:absolute; right: 0;border: solid 2px #ff0000;height: 40px;}

Заменил на:
.header_bar h1 {margin-left: 300px;margin-right: 180px;top: 14px;position: relative;color: #fff;}
.header_bar .cart_block {float: right;top: 14px;position: relative;}
.top-cart {top:20px !important;}
.header_bar #search {position: relative; width: auto;right: 0;top: 0;margin: 0 0 0 300px;}
.header_bar #search input {margin-top: 20px !important;}
.header_bar #search input[type="search"] {width: 80%;height: 40px;border: none;outline: none;-webkit-box-sizing: border-box;-moz-box-sizing: border-box;box-sizing: border-box;}
.ie .header_bar #search input[type="search"]{width: 98%; height: 30px;}
.header_bar #search input[type="text"]{*width: 852px; *height: 28px;*padding-top: 7px;}
.header_bar #search input[type="submit"] {position:absolute; right: 17%;border: solid 2px #ff0000;height: 40px;}

А так же добавил код корзины в шаблон HTML:
		 <!-- Корзина -->
		 <div class="shopping_cart_block top-cart">
		 <a href="{CART_URL}" class="shopping_cart" title="Просмотреть корзину">
			 {% IFNOT cart_count_empty %}
			 <span id="cart-total">
				 {CART_COUNT_TOTAL}
			 </span>
			 {% ENDIF %}
		 </a>
		
		 {% IFNOT cart_count_empty %}
			 <div id="shopping_cart_mini" class="hidden-phone hidden-tablet">
		 <div class="inner-wrapper">
		 <table class="table_style">
		 <tbody>
					 {% FOR cart_items %}
			 <tr class="item">
			 <td class="t_right v_align_top">{cart_items.ORDER_LINE_QUANTITY}&nbsp;x&nbsp;</td>
			 <td class="v_align_top"><a href="{cart_items.GOODS_URL}">{cart_items.GOODS_NAME}</a></td>
			 </tr>
			 {% ENDFOR %}
		 </tbody>
		 </table>
		 <div class="wrapper">
		 <a class="button" title="Просмотр корзины" href="{CART_URL}">В корзину</a>
		 <a class="button" title="Оформление заказа" href="{ORDER_STAGE_CONTACTS_URL}">Оформить</a>
		 </div>
		 </div>
		 </div>
		 {% ENDIF %}
		 </div>

Проверьте результат, пожалуйста

Доброго времени суток!
Корзина отображается. Только непосредственно на странице товара корзины нет. Можете еще немного поправить?

#4 Vaccina

Vaccina

    Активный участник

  • Модераторы
  • 24 353 сообщений

Отправлено 25 Май 2017 - 06:05

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- HTML - найдите:
{% ELSE %}
			<div class="cart_block">
			  <form action="{CART_ADD_GOODS_MODIFICATION_URL}" method="post" class="goodsDataForm2" >
				<input type="hidden" name="hash" value="{HASH}" />
					<input type="hidden" name="form[goods_from]" value="{GOODS_FROM}" />
				<!-- По этому значению производится заказ товара -->
		   		 <input type="hidden" name="form[goods_mod_id]" value="{GOODS_MOD_ID}" class="goodsDataMainModificationId" />
				<!-- Добавление в корзину -->
				<div class="cart">
				  <div class="qty-button-down">
					<a href="#" class="qty-down">-</a>
				  </div>
				  <input type="text" name="form[goods_mod_quantity]" size="1" value="1" title="Количество" class="qty" />
				  <div class="qty-button-up">
					<a href="#" class="qty-up">+</a>
				  </div>
				  <input type="button" value="Купить" id="button-cart" class="buy_button" onclick="quickorder('.goodsDataForm2'); return false;"  title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/>
				  <!-- input type="button" value="Добавить в корзину" id="button-cart" class="button button_cart_product" onclick="$('.goodsDataForm').submit(); return false;"  title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/ -->
				</div>
				<!-- /Добавление в корзину -->
			  </form>
			</div>
			<h1>{GOODS_NAME}</h1>
		  {% ENDIF %}
          
замените на:
{% ELSE %}
			<div class="cart_block">
			  <form action="{CART_ADD_GOODS_MODIFICATION_URL}" method="post" class="goodsDataForm2" >
				<input type="hidden" name="hash" value="{HASH}" />
					<input type="hidden" name="form[goods_from]" value="{GOODS_FROM}" />
				<!-- По этому значению производится заказ товара -->
		   		 <input type="hidden" name="form[goods_mod_id]" value="{GOODS_MOD_ID}" class="goodsDataMainModificationId" />
				<!-- Добавление в корзину -->
				<div class="cart">
				  <div class="qty-button-down">
					<a href="#" class="qty-down">-</a>
				  </div>
				  <input type="text" name="form[goods_mod_quantity]" size="1" value="1" title="Количество" class="qty" />
				  <div class="qty-button-up">
					<a href="#" class="qty-up">+</a>
				  </div>
				  <input type="button" value="Купить" id="button-cart" class="buy_button" onclick="quickorder('.goodsDataForm2'); return false;"  title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/>
				  <!-- input type="button" value="Добавить в корзину" id="button-cart" class="button button_cart_product" onclick="$('.goodsDataForm').submit(); return false;"  title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/ -->
				</div>
				<!-- /Добавление в корзину -->
			  </form>
			</div>
			<h1>{GOODS_NAME}</h1>
			<!-- Корзина -->
		  <div class="shopping_cart_block top-cart">
			<a href="{CART_URL}" class="shopping_cart"  title="Просмотреть корзину">
			  {% IFNOT cart_count_empty %}
				<span id="cart-total">
				  {CART_COUNT_TOTAL}
				</span>
			  {% ENDIF %}
			</a>
			
			{% IFNOT cart_count_empty %}
			  <div id="shopping_cart_mini" class="hidden-phone hidden-tablet">
						  <div class="inner-wrapper">
								<table class="table_style">
									<tbody>
					  {% FOR cart_items %}
										<tr class="item">
											<td class="t_right v_align_top">{cart_items.ORDER_LINE_QUANTITY}&nbsp;x&nbsp;</td>
											<td class="v_align_top"><a href="{cart_items.GOODS_URL}">{cart_items.GOODS_NAME}</a></td>
										</tr>
										{% ENDFOR %}
									</tbody>
								</table>
								<div class="wrapper">
									<a class="button" title="Просмотр корзины" href="{CART_URL}">В корзину</a>
									<a class="button" title="Оформление заказа" href="{ORDER_STAGE_CONTACTS_URL}">Оформить</a>
								</div>
							</div>
						</div>
			{% ENDIF %}
		  </div>
		  {% ENDIF %}
          
          
Далее зайдите в style.css - найдите:
.header_bar .cart_block {
	float: right;
	top: 14px;
	position: relative;
}

замените на:
.header_bar .cart_block {
	float: right;
	top: 14px;
	position: relative;
	margin-right: 70px;
	margin-top: 8px;
}


#5 alpha-me

alpha-me

    Активный участник

  • Пользователи
  • PipPipPipPip
  • 244 сообщений

Отправлено 30 Май 2017 - 22:39

Просмотр сообщенияVaccina (25 Май 2017 - 06:05) писал:

Здравствуйте.

Зайдите в раздел Сайт - Редактор шаблонов - HTML - найдите:
{% ELSE %}
		 <div class="cart_block">
			 <form action="{CART_ADD_GOODS_MODIFICATION_URL}" method="post" class="goodsDataForm2" >
			 <input type="hidden" name="hash" value="{HASH}" />
		 <input type="hidden" name="form[goods_from]" value="{GOODS_FROM}" />
			 <!-- По этому значению производится заказ товара -->
		 <input type="hidden" name="form[goods_mod_id]" value="{GOODS_MOD_ID}" class="goodsDataMainModificationId" />
			 <!-- Добавление в корзину -->
			 <div class="cart">
				 <div class="qty-button-down">
				 <a href="#" class="qty-down">-</a>
				 </div>
				 <input type="text" name="form[goods_mod_quantity]" size="1" value="1" title="Количество" class="qty" />
				 <div class="qty-button-up">
				 <a href="#" class="qty-up">+</a>
				 </div>
				 <input type="button" value="Купить" id="button-cart" class="buy_button" onclick="quickorder('.goodsDataForm2'); return false;"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/>
				 <!-- input type="button" value="Добавить в корзину" id="button-cart" class="button button_cart_product" onclick="$('.goodsDataForm').submit(); return false;"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/ -->
			 </div>
			 <!-- /Добавление в корзину -->
			 </form>
		 </div>
		 <h1>{GOODS_NAME}</h1>
		 {% ENDIF %}
  
замените на:
{% ELSE %}
		 <div class="cart_block">
			 <form action="{CART_ADD_GOODS_MODIFICATION_URL}" method="post" class="goodsDataForm2" >
			 <input type="hidden" name="hash" value="{HASH}" />
		 <input type="hidden" name="form[goods_from]" value="{GOODS_FROM}" />
			 <!-- По этому значению производится заказ товара -->
		 <input type="hidden" name="form[goods_mod_id]" value="{GOODS_MOD_ID}" class="goodsDataMainModificationId" />
			 <!-- Добавление в корзину -->
			 <div class="cart">
				 <div class="qty-button-down">
				 <a href="#" class="qty-down">-</a>
				 </div>
				 <input type="text" name="form[goods_mod_quantity]" size="1" value="1" title="Количество" class="qty" />
				 <div class="qty-button-up">
				 <a href="#" class="qty-up">+</a>
				 </div>
				 <input type="button" value="Купить" id="button-cart" class="buy_button" onclick="quickorder('.goodsDataForm2'); return false;"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/>
				 <!-- input type="button" value="Добавить в корзину" id="button-cart" class="button button_cart_product" onclick="$('.goodsDataForm').submit(); return false;" title="Положить &laquo;{GOODS_NAME}&raquo; в корзину"/ -->
			 </div>
			 <!-- /Добавление в корзину -->
			 </form>
		 </div>
		 <h1>{GOODS_NAME}</h1>
<!-- Корзина -->
		 <div class="shopping_cart_block top-cart">
		 <a href="{CART_URL}" class="shopping_cart" title="Просмотреть корзину">
			 {% IFNOT cart_count_empty %}
			 <span id="cart-total">
				 {CART_COUNT_TOTAL}
			 </span>
			 {% ENDIF %}
		 </a>
		
		 {% IFNOT cart_count_empty %}
			 <div id="shopping_cart_mini" class="hidden-phone hidden-tablet">
	 <div class="inner-wrapper">
<table class="table_style">
<tbody>
					 {% FOR cart_items %}
<tr class="item">
<td class="t_right v_align_top">{cart_items.ORDER_LINE_QUANTITY}&nbsp;x&nbsp;</td>
<td class="v_align_top"><a href="{cart_items.GOODS_URL}">{cart_items.GOODS_NAME}</a></td>
</tr>
{% ENDFOR %}
</tbody>
</table>
<div class="wrapper">
<a class="button" title="Просмотр корзины" href="{CART_URL}">В корзину</a>
<a class="button" title="Оформление заказа" href="{ORDER_STAGE_CONTACTS_URL}">Оформить</a>
</div>
</div>
</div>
		 {% ENDIF %}
		 </div>
		 {% ENDIF %}
  
  
Далее зайдите в style.css - найдите:
.header_bar .cart_block {
float: right;
top: 14px;
position: relative;
}

замените на:
.header_bar .cart_block {
float: right;
top: 14px;
position: relative;
margin-right: 70px;
margin-top: 8px;
}

Спасибо! Все работает!




Количество пользователей, читающих эту тему: 0

0 пользователей, 0 гостей, 0 анонимных